CVC Credit is pleased to announce that it has extended its relationship with Curium, a leading provider of nuclear medicine, through the provision of debt facilities and equity to support the recent refinancing of the business. The transaction saw CVC Credit’s existing investments repaid and CVC Credit reinvest to continue to support Curium’s impressive ongoing growth story.
Headquartered in Paris, Curium specialises in the manufacturing and distribution of radiopharmaceutical products used globally in early detection of cancer, as well as heart, brain, lungs and bone diseases. The business is a global market leader and serves more than 6,000 long term customers in over 70 countries on six continents, delivering diagnostics to more than 14 million patients annually.
Having supported Curium since 2020, CVC Credit was able to use its longstanding relationship with the sponsor and business to lead this latest transaction. CVC Credit’s deep knowledge of the business was supplemented with additional knowledge provided by CVC Private Equity’s specialist Healthcare team, who know the space well. This additional insight enhanced CVC Credit’s ability to move swiftly and with conviction.
CVC Credit’s Capital Solutions strategy is uniquely positioned to provide bespoke capital solutions for large-cap, sponsor-backed European businesses. It focuses on primary junior capital or structured equity to support M&A, refinancings and/or liquidity events.
